WASHINGTON — (CNN)  A 36-year-old Leesburg man has been charged a suspect in connection with the 2001 Temple Hills Cold Case Homicide.

Antwan Green has been charged with first and second degree murder. He is currently in custody in Fairfax County on unrelated charges and is awaiting extradition to Prince George’s County.

According to the police report, on October 9, 2001 around 11:45 pm , officers were called to 3400 block of Brinkley Road for a reported shooting. Officers found a 24-year-old Reston man suffering several gunshot wounds. Taj Noble was pronounced dead on the scene. Detectives developed Green as the suspect and charged him for this case.
